Understanding Hospice Care in KYLE

Hospice care in Kyle is all about living well during the final stage of life. Many people think hospice is only for the very last days, but that is a myth. You can start hospice care as soon as a doctor says life expectancy is six months or less. The goal is to focus on comfort instead of trying to cure an illness. A team of nurses, doctors, and social workers visits the patient where they live. They help with physical pain and spiritual needs. It is a team effort to make sure the patient stays comfortable. You are not alone in this. Families in Hays County have access to these services to help lighten the load during a hard time. The main point is to make every single day count for your loved one. That is the true heart of hospice care.

What to Ask When Choosing a Hospice Provider

You have the right to choose the best hospice for your family. Start by asking how quickly a nurse can get to your home in an emergency. You also need to know who will be on the care team. Ask how often the nurse will visit and who you call in the middle of the night. It is smart to ask how they handle pain and other tough symptoms. The thing is, you want a team that listens to your concerns. Ask them how they help family members cope with the stress of caregiving. You should also ask if they have experience with your loved one's specific health condition. Do not feel rushed to pick the first one you find. Take your time to get the answers that matter most to you. You deserve a team that feels like a partner in this journey.
